Novell® Linux Point of Service 9 is based on SUSE® Linux Enterprise Server (SLES) 9 and is the subsequent release of SUSE Linux Retail Solution (SLRS) 8.
This Supplemental Support Pack 3 (SSP3) update requires SLES 9 SP3 and Novell Linux Desktop (NLD) 9 SP3. Follow the instructions in this Readme to install or update the software.
Novell Linux Point of Service 9 SSP3 cannot be installed directly. You must first install the initial release of Novell Linux Point of Service 9 and then update it to SSP3.

If you have many Novell Linux Point of Service 9 servers to install, you can set up a central installation server that can be accessed over the network. The YaST program supports HTTP, FTP, and NFS installation servers.
For general instructions for creating an installation server, see Chapter 4, “Central Software Installation and Update” in the SUSE Linux Enterprise Server 9 Administration and Installation Guide.
To set up an installation source for Novell Linux Point of Service 9 SSP3, follow these steps on the central installation server:
Using the mkdir -p command, create the directory structure shown below:
installDir/sles9/FCS/CD1 installDir/sles9/core9/CD1 CD2 CD3 CD4 CD5 installDir/sles9/SP3/CD1 CD2 CD3 installDir/nlpos9/FCS/CD1 CD2 CD3 CD4 installDir/nlpos9/SSP3/CD1
Using the cp -a command, copy the contents of the SLES 9 CDs into the directories as follows:
Using the cp -a command, copy the contents of the remaining CDs into their respective directories.
Enter cd installDir to change to the main installation directory.
Enter the following commands to link the NLPOS 9 FCS boot files to corresponding files in the /installDir directory:
ln -s nlpos9/FCS/CD1/boot boot ln -s nlpos9/FCS/CD1/content content ln -s nlpos9/FCS/CD1/control.xml control.xml ln -s nlpos9/FCS/CD1/media.1 media.1
Enter the following commands to copy the SLES 9 and NLPOS 9 key files into the /installDir directory:
cp sles9/FCS/CD1/gpg-*.asc . cp nlpos9/FCS/CD1/gpg-*.asc .
Enter mkdir yast to create a /yast subdirectory in /installDir.
In the /yast subdirectory, create a text file named instorder that contains the following two lines:
/nlpos9/FCS/CD1 /sles9/core9/CD1
Also in the /yast subdirectory, create a text file named order that contains the following two lines (separate the entries on each line with a Tab character):
/nlpos9/FCS/CD1 /nlpos9/FCS/CD1 /sles9/FCS/CD1 /sles9/FCS/CD1

Novell Linux Point of Service 9 SSP3 lets you perform an incremental update to an existing image so that a Point of Service terminal can load just the updated RPMs and not redownload the entire image. For more information, see Section 9.6, “Incremental Update,” in the Novell Linux Point of Service 9 Administration Guide.
When a Point of Service terminal first boots, it tries to load an optimal network driver in order to download its client image. Novell Linux Point of Service 9 provides a product file that the terminal can search to find the correct drivers. If no match is found in the product file, the terminal cycles through various network drivers and uses the first one that loads. This does not always result in the optimum configuration.
In Novell Linux Point of Service 9 SSP3, you can update the product file to include entries for additional hardware types without rebuilding the boot image. For more information, see Section 9.7, “Updating the Product File in a Boot Image,” in the Novell Linux Point of Service 9 Administration Guide.
In Novell Linux Point of Service 9 SSP3, the RSYNC service has been improved to offer better performance, compression, and optimization for WAN links.
The ATFTP service in Novell Linux Point of Service 9 SSP3 has been enhanced to run a separate instance of ATFTP on each of the available network interfaces. Binding ATFTP to each network interface on a Branch Server eliminates checksum errors that can occur when using multicast broadcasts during large image transfers.
By default, ATFTP is bound to all available IP addresses. To configure ATFTP to bind to specific network interfaces, add the ATFTPD_BIND_ADDRESSES variable to the /etc/sysconfig/atftpd file. Enclose the list of IP addresses in quotes and separate them by the space character. For example:
ATFTP_BIND_ADDRESSES="127.0.0.2 127.0.0.3 127.0.0.4"

To change the amount of data that is logged by the LDAP service on the Administration Server, edit the /etc/openldap/slapd.conf file and add the following line:
loglevel value
For value, select the appropriate number from Table 4.

When a computer has more than one network interface card installed with different drivers, it is possible for the interface designations to change after rebooting because of the varying speeds at which the network drivers load. To prevent the default interface names (eth0, eth1, etc.) from changing when High Availability Branch Servers are rebooted, assign a persistent name to each network interface.
To do this, edit the /etc/sysconfig/network/ifcfg-eth-id* file for each network interface and add a PERSISTENT_NAME entry. For more information, see the /usr/share/doc/packages/sysconfig/README file.
xterm does not launch with Unicode Best enabled. Therefore, some international characters (Chinese) do not display correctly.
Use the following command to launch xterm with Unicode Best enabled:
xterm -fn -misc-fixed-medium-r-normal-*-18-120-100-100-c-90-iso10646-1 -fw -misc-fixed-medium-r-normal-*-18-120-100-100-c-180-iso10646-1
If xterm is running, you can press Ctrl+Mouse Button 3 to switch xterm to Unicode Best.

When using the ATI driver on the 4800-753, 4800-2xx, 4800-733, or 4800-732 with a 4820-48T display, the driver does not go into 800x600 mode. Instead, it displays in 799x600.
To resolve the issue, modify your XF86Config file as follows:

Switching from Runlevel 5 to Runlevel 3 causes the system to hang on the following Point of Service terminals:
The user is forced to use the power button to cycle the Point of Service terminal.
A possible workaround is to issue the init 3 command F3 from a text terminal session rather than the X session. Alternatively, you can press Ctrl+Alt+F3 to switch to Runlevel 3.
If an error occurs during a copy procedure with POSCDTool or POSCopyTool, the Abort option does not function. You must manually terminate the procedure.
POSCDTool and POSCopyTool do not recognize an incomplete copy procedure. If a copy fails or is abnormally terminated, POSCDTool and POSCopyTool do not validate the previous copy results. Instead, the utilities list all previously copied CDs in the copy list, even if one of the copy procedures was incomplete.
To restart a failed CD copy procedure, you must delete the CD that failed from the distribution directory structure and then start the copy again.
Currently, there is no output from the poscdtool.pl --verify command.
Novell Linux Point of Service 9 does not currently support token ring networks.
